
<ConsistencyModule:> +ConX => +ConY

   Constraint ConX  implies ConY.

Arguments
   ConX                Constraint
   ConY                Constraint

Type
   library(gfd)

Description

   Equivalent to BX #= (ConX), BY #= (ConY), BX #=< BY
   
   The two constraints are reified in such a way that ConX being true
   implies that ConY must also be true.  ConX and ConY must be constraints
   that have a corresponding reified form.

   ConsistencyModule is the optional module specification to give the 
   consistency level for the propagation for this constraint: 
   gfd_bc for bounds consistency, and gfd_gac for domain (generalised arc) 
   consistency. 

   This constraint is implemented using Gecode's MiniModel's rel() for
   both integer and boolean expressions, with sub-expressions/constraints
   not supported by MiniModel factored out and posted as auxiliary 
   constraints.



Modules
   This predicate is sensitive to its module context (tool predicate, see @/2).
